PanARMENIAN.Net - Game of Thrones Season 7 finally began filming in Northern Ireland earlier this month, giving fans the opportunity to partake in a favorite annual pastime: spotting GoT actors in and around Belfast, the Inquisitr said.

Watchers On the Wall reports that fans ran into Sophie Turner (Sansa Stark) and Maisie Williams (Arya Stark) at the Victoria Square Shopping Centre in downtown Belfast on Tuesday.

Apparently, the Stark sisters made a whole day of it and even stopped at a local tattoo parlor. Vanity Fair reports the tattoo artist posted on Facebook that Maisie had a date tattoo inked on her left arm, and “it was a matching one that Sophie got too.” Maisie later posted this cute photo with Sophie and the date “07.08.09,” which is rumored to be the day the pair met during Game of Thrones casting.

Meanwhile, Lena Headey (Cersei Lannister), Iain Glen (Jorah Mormont), Indira Varma (Ellaria), and Pilou Asbaek (Euron) have all been spotted around town, as has resurrected leading man Kit Harington (Jon Snow). No doubt Harington is enjoying being able to act normally and interact with fans while shooting Season 7. As Entertainment Weekly noted, while filming the first two episodes of Season 6, Harington had to remain hidden and even had a secret code name on the Game of Thrones set — “Lord Commander” or “L.C.” — to avoid spoiling Jon Snow’s epic comeback.

While it was thrilling for fans to meet these GoT actors, their sightings were not unexepected. However, one actor sighting this week definitely was a surprise and could provide major Game of Thrones Season 7 spoilers. WOTW reports Joe Dempsie (Gendry) was seen casually meandering through Belfast airport in a hoodie.

Game of Thrones fans remember Gendry was last seen in Season 3, rowing off into oblivion, never to be heard from again. His unfinished storyline started a hilarious social media meme that is still going strong today.

Could Gendry finally be ready to row back from the abyss and into Game of Thrones Season 7? Dempsie walking through the Belfast airport doesn’t prove he’ll be back on the show. However, WOTW notes he was also rumored to be in town in August and has no other known acting projects in Northern Ireland. He could simply be on vacation, but Vanity Fair points out people tried to claim Rory McCann (The Hound), Art Parkinson (Rickon), and Natalia Tena (Osha) were coincidentally in Belfast last year only to have them all appear in Season 6.

And as the Inquisitr already noted, Dempsie recently told Digital Spy he would love to return to Game of Thrones. He went on to say he’s ready to put Gendry’s meme out to pasture.

Game of Thrones Season 7 returns to HBO in 2017.
